Hitachi Guarantee

Hitachi is offering an exclusive 5-year limited warranty on select power tools. The warranty is valid only for the original purchaser of the Hitachi product. The 5-year warranty covers all Hitachi electric tools, excluding grinders, hammers, and compressors, which are warranted to the original purchaser for 1 year, and batteries, O-rings, and driver blades, which are warranted for 90 days.

5Excellent power tool investment for a DIYer  Oct 26, 2008 By Topgun "RP"
We had purchased three reach-in closets and one huge walk-in closet worth of ELFA shelving material from the Container Store. On the first reach-in shelf, I messed up my shoulder trying to muscle 1 1/4" screws into the studs using a torque driver and worn out 10 others using a regular drill. Research on impact drivers led me to this professional tool for home use, it is pricey for what it does but a life time investment that might have just converted this reluctant DIYer into a believer. The first 10 screws had taken me 2 hours over four days with the limited space available inside the reach-in closet. The remaining 50 took 20 minutes with this thing, zero learning curve, very light for the power it puts out, charges quickly, fits into small places, not a single additional screw head worn out, it does rat-a-tat-a-tat but folks sleeping down the hallway did not even notice. It comes in a sturdy box and in my opinion the 14.4V model is more than plenty for putting together most if not all DIY projects. For that price, one would expect Hitachi to include the set of screw heads that retails seperately for $19. But it works with standard screw heads from other toolsets. Container Store would have charged me $900 for installing all those shelves, I did it for $150 and in the bargain ended up with a super little toy not to mention the added confidence to do more DIY projects!

5Excellent Impact Driver for the money  Nov 09, 2011 By B. Green "boxman"
This was my first impact driver. I saw it on closeout at a big box store for about $90. I checked the reviews and saw almost everyone likes it, so I bought it. I have just finished a bathroom remodel and used it to drive framing screws and backerboard screws. No issues at all. I will say that the batteries seem to require the Hitachi charger to reach full charge. When I tried them in my Dewalt Fast Charger, they don't get to full charge. That's odd since my Dewalt Fast Charger seemed to charge every other brand of batteries just fine. It means I have to carry two chargers with me to the work site, but that's not a big deal since the charger fits in the Hitachi tool case anyway.
